Understanding Point-Slope Form

The point-slope form of a linear equation is a way to express the equation of a line when you know a point on the line and the slope. The formula is given by:

y - y₁ = m(x - x₁)

Where:

  • m is the slope of the line.
  • (x₁, y₁) is a point on the line.

This form is particularly useful because it allows you to quickly write the equation of a line when you have a specific point and the slope. For example, if you have a slope of 2 and a point (3, 4), the equation would be:

y - 4 = 2(x - 3)

Example Problem

Consider a line with a slope of 3 that passes through the point (2, 5). Using the point-slope form, the equation can be expressed as:

y - 5 = 3(x - 2)

This equation can be rearranged to slope-intercept form (y = mx + b) if needed, but the point-slope form is often more convenient for graphing.

2. How do I convert point-slope form to slope-intercept form?

You can rearrange the equation by solving for y to convert it to slope-intercept form (y = mx + b).

4. What if I don’t know the slope?

If you don’t know the slope, you can calculate it using two points on the line with the formula: m = (y₂ – y₁) / (x₂ – x₁).
